Following the success of last two year’s Birmingham coffee festivals, two Midlands businessmen are set to stage a third celebration of “all things coffee.” The three-day festival at the iconic Custard Factory in Digbeth will be the first major public event since the venue’s major revamp under its new ownership. Last summer more than 3,000 people poured through the doors at a three-day event celebrating the UK’s vibrant coffee culture boom amongst independent traders. This year the festival is running for three days and up to double the number of people are expected to enjoy the seductive aromas and tastes produced by artisan roasters.
This festival will bring together the top 40 independent coffee shops and coffee culture experiences from the local area and beyond. You can sample specialty coffee and food from all around the world. Whether you are a coffee drinker, enjoy the coffee shop experience, or own a store, there is something for everyone. From finding your new favourite blend to picking your next machine supplier... they have it all.
Tickets are £8 online and include a tote bag and £10 on the door.
